Esempio n. 1
0
 /// <remarks/>
 public void getProductAsync(HeaderRequest HeaderRequest, string skuNo, object userState)
 {
     if ((this.getProductOperationCompleted == null))
     {
         this.getProductOperationCompleted = new System.Threading.SendOrPostCallback(this.OngetProductOperationCompleted);
     }
     this.InvokeAsync("getProduct", new object[] {
         HeaderRequest,
         skuNo
     }, this.getProductOperationCompleted, userState);
 }
Esempio n. 2
0
 /// <remarks/>
 public void getBatchStockAsync(HeaderRequest HeaderRequest, string[] skuNoArr, object userState)
 {
     if ((this.getBatchStockOperationCompleted == null))
     {
         this.getBatchStockOperationCompleted = new System.Threading.SendOrPostCallback(this.OngetBatchStockOperationCompleted);
     }
     this.InvokeAsync("getBatchStock", new object[] {
         HeaderRequest,
         skuNoArr
     }, this.getBatchStockOperationCompleted, userState);
 }
Esempio n. 3
0
 /// <remarks/>
 public void createProductAsync(HeaderRequest HeaderRequest, ProductInfo ProductInfo, object userState)
 {
     if ((this.createProductOperationCompleted == null))
     {
         this.createProductOperationCompleted = new System.Threading.SendOrPostCallback(this.OncreateProductOperationCompleted);
     }
     this.InvokeAsync("createProduct", new object[] {
         HeaderRequest,
         ProductInfo
     }, this.createProductOperationCompleted, userState);
 }
Esempio n. 4
0
        public string getProduct([System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] HeaderRequest HeaderRequest,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] string skuNo,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out string message,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out productRow data, [System.Xml.Serialization.XmlElementAttribute("errorCodeMsg",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out errorCodeMsgType[] errorCodeMsg)
        {
            object[] results = this.Invoke("getProduct", new object[] {
                HeaderRequest,
                skuNo
            });

            message      = ((string)(results[1]));
            data         = ((productRow)(results[2]));
            errorCodeMsg = ((errorCodeMsgType[])(results[3]));
            return((string)(results[0]));
        }
Esempio n. 5
0
        public string createProduct([System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] HeaderRequest HeaderRequest,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] ProductInfo ProductInfo,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out string message,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out string skuNo, [System.Xml.Serialization.XmlElementAttribute("error",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out errorType[] error, [System.Xml.Serialization.XmlElementAttribute("errorCodeMsg",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out errorCodeMsgType[] errorCodeMsg)
        {
            object[] results = this.Invoke("createProduct", new object[] {
                HeaderRequest,
                ProductInfo
            });

            message      = ((string)(results[1]));
            skuNo        = ((string)(results[2]));
            error        = ((errorType[])(results[3]));
            errorCodeMsg = ((errorCodeMsgType[])(results[4]));
            return((string)(results[0]));
        }
Esempio n. 6
0
        public string getBatchStock([System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] HeaderRequest HeaderRequest, [System.Xml.Serialization.XmlElementAttribute("skuNoArr",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] string[] skuNoArr, [System.Xml.Serialization.XmlElementAttribute(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out string message, [System.Xml.Serialization.XmlElementAttribute("error",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out string[] error, [System.Xml.Serialization.XmlElementAttribute("data",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out inventoryRow[] data, [System.Xml.Serialization.XmlElementAttribute("errorCodeMsg", Form = System.Xml.Schema.XmlSchemaForm.Unqualified)] out errorCodeMsgType[] errorCodeMsg)
        {
            object[] results = this.Invoke("getBatchStock", new object[] {
                HeaderRequest,
                skuNoArr
            });

            message      = ((string)(results[1]));
            error        = ((string[])(results[2]));
            data         = ((inventoryRow[])(results[3]));
            errorCodeMsg = ((errorCodeMsgType[])(results[4]));
            return((string)(results[0]));
        }
Esempio n. 7
0
 /// <remarks/>
 public void getBatchStockAsync(HeaderRequest HeaderRequest, string[] skuNoArr)
 {
     this.getBatchStockAsync(HeaderRequest, skuNoArr, null);
 }
Esempio n. 8
0
 /// <remarks/>
 public void getProductAsync(HeaderRequest HeaderRequest, string skuNo)
 {
     this.getProductAsync(HeaderRequest, skuNo, null);
 }
Esempio n. 9
0
 /// <remarks/>
 public void getStockAsync(HeaderRequest HeaderRequest, string skuNo)
 {
     this.getStockAsync(HeaderRequest, skuNo, null);
 }
Esempio n. 10
0
 /// <remarks/>
 public void createProductAsync(HeaderRequest HeaderRequest, ProductInfo ProductInfo)
 {
     this.createProductAsync(HeaderRequest, ProductInfo, null);
 }